1. T. heterophylla (Rafin.) Sarg. View in CoL , Silva N. Amer. 12: 73 (1898).

Tree up to 70 m, with a narrow-pyramidal crown. Buds globose. Leaves 6-20 mm, flattened, with two broad white stomatiferous bands beneath. Cones 20-25 mm, reddish-brown. Occasionally planted for timber in N. W. Europe. [Da G a Ge Hb No.] (W. North America.)
